How to see it

HIP 41165 has a visual magnitude of about 8.95: it is a telescope star and remains difficult or invisible to the naked eye even in good conditions.

Sky position

Equatorial coordinates for HIP 41165: right ascension 8h 23m 56s, declination +38° 27′ 45″ (J2000), in the region of the Lynx constellation (IAU figure Lyn).
